About Boris Malyugin
Boris Malyugin
Deputy Director General at S. Fyodorov Eye Microsurgery Institution, Moscow, Russia
Boris says his career highlights include developing his eponymous Malyugin Ring pupil expansion device, which has gained wide-spread popularity internationally and allowed him to help surgeons on more than 1 million cataract procedures worldwide. Another highlight was delivering the Binkhorst medal lectures at the ASCRS and ESCRS meetings in 2017.

What’s the future of refractive and corneal surgery?
“In lens-based procedures, I believe the future lies in the ability to modify the IOL power after implantation, as well as the development of the new types of accommodative IOLs. Surgery-wise, the future is lying in the field of increased precision of the surgical procedures given to us by the robotic systems and lasers. As for the corneal refractive procedures, I consider refractive index shaping with intra-stromal laser application very promising.”
